New Delhi: As long as the Central Government remains insensitive to price rise and other issues related to common man, the Congress will continue fighting on the streets, said party’s general secretary KC Venugopal on Saturday. He made the remark ahead of the “Mehngai Par Halla Bol” rally to be held at Ramlila Maida on Sunday. Venugopal tore into the Narendra Modi-led Bharatiya Janata Party government at the Centre for following wrong economic policies which led to destruction of the Indian economy.

When the prices of essential commodities are going through the roof, the ruling party is busy buying legislators of other political and toppling opposition governments. The government is totally insensitive, because one can check how the prices of essential items have sky-rocketed from 2014 to 2022. Venugopal was flanked by Jairam Ramesh and Ajay Maken. Party workers from Delhi, Haryana, Punjab, Uttar Pradesh and other parts of the country will take part in the rally to be addressed by former Congress president Rahul Gandhi and other leaders.
